phenomenon

英 [fəˈnɒmɪnən]

美 [fəˈnɑːmɪnən]

n.  现象; 杰出的人; 非凡的人(或事物)

复数:phenomena 

高考CET4CET6考研TOEFLIELTSTEM4TEM8化学

Collins.2 / BNC.2392 / COCA.2466

牛津词典

    noun

    • 现象
      a fact or an event in nature or society, especially one that is not fully understood
      1. cultural/natural/social phenomena
        文化 / 自然 / 社会现象
      2. Globalization is a phenomenon of the 21st century.
        全球化是21世纪的现象。
    • 杰出的人;非凡的人(或事物)
      a person or thing that is very successful or impressive

      • N-COUNT 现象
        Aphenomenonis something that is observed to happen or exist.
        1. ...scientific explanations of natural phenomena...
          自然现象的科学解释
        2. This form of civil disobedience isn't a particularly new phenomenon.
          这种形式的非暴力反抗并不是特别新的现象。
